2009-12-09 9 views
15

Soweit ich es verstehe (ein paar Tage Forschung hier und da), gibt es zwei große TeX-Engines: pdfTeX und XeTeX. pdfTeX ist der "Standard", der seit den frühen 1990er Jahren existiert, direkt in PDF umwandelt und einige kleinere Formatierungsprobleme mit original TeX verbessert.Verwenden Sie XeTeX oder pdfTeX?

XeTeX, auf der anderen Seite, gibt auch PDF aus, kann jede Systemschrift ohne Komplikationen verwenden und kann Unicode-Eingaben standardmäßig akzeptieren. Und aus irgendeinem Grund ist es nicht die Standard-Engine in einer der TeX-Distributionen.

Habe ich das richtig? Warum ist pdfTeX immer noch der Standard? Was benutzt du?

+0

Dies ist nicht programmierungsbezogen, und gehört zu SuperUser. –

+17

LaTeX gilt als Programmiersprache. LaTeX-Fragen wurden hier immer willkommen geheißen. Diese Frage ist ziemlich gleichbedeutend mit "würden Sie GCC oder MSVC verwenden" – shoosh

+1

Normalerweise bin ich ein starker Verteidiger von LaTeX auf SO (http://meta.stackexchange.com/questions/12918/can-we-have-a-ruling) -on-latex-on-stackoverflow und http://meta.stackexchange.com/questions/7135/where-should-a-question-about-latex-usage-go), aber wenn die Frage einfach ist wie "Which Implementierung sollte ich verwenden? ", SU könnte tatsächlich ein besserer Ort sein ... – dmckee

Antwort

0

Ich benutze was auch immer texlive releases und Debian/Ubuntu Paket für meine jeweiligen Systeme :) Es scheint, dass es ein texlive-xetex Paket gibt, aber ich habe das noch nicht benutzt.

Ernsthafter, (La) TeX ist jetzt ein Standard und diese Dinge ändern sich nicht über Nacht. Und ich bin ziemlich glücklich mit pdftex - nicht zuletzt, weil es Latex-Dateien, die ich über zwei Jahrzehnte geschrieben habe (modulo the latex2e change of yore), wiedergeben kann.

0

MacOs Benutzer - ich aktivieren XeTex in TeXShop - es ist in den Einstellungen. Manchmal benutze ich XeLaTeX.

4

Xetex hat viele Pluspunkte, wenn es um erweiterte Font-Techniken auf der Ligatur- und Zeichenebene geht (sowie eine einfache Schnittstelle, um otf-Fonts zu verwenden), aber auf der anderen Seite hat es Nachteile, wenn es um Mikro-Typographie geht Seitenebene. Das heißt, in Pdftex (oder Pdflatex) ist es möglich, das Mikropaket zu verwenden, das Ihnen einen schöneren Rand und einige andere Merkmale bezüglich Kerning und Abstand des Buchstabens gibt.

Im Allgemeinen werden die meisten Benutzer von Tex/Latex sich nicht viel um diese Funktionen kümmern (und gut, Sie können das in den Dokumenten sehen, die sie produzieren); daher denke ich, dass keine Seite deutlich mehr Schwung zu haben scheint; und deshalb werden die Standardeinstellungen wahrscheinlich so bleiben, wie sie sind. (Bis in einer unbestimmten Anzahl von Jahren jemand ist in der Lage, und tatsächlich fügt diese Funktionen zusammen ...)